Initial CutScript release - Open-source AI-powered text-based video editor
CutScript is a local-first, Descript-like video editor where you edit video by editing text. Delete a word from the transcript and it's cut from the video. Features: - Word-level transcription with WhisperX - Text-based video editing with undo/redo - AI filler word removal (Ollama/OpenAI/Claude) - AI clip creation for shorts - Waveform timeline with virtualized transcript - FFmpeg stream-copy (fast) and re-encode (4K) export - Caption burn-in and sidecar SRT generation - Studio Sound audio enhancement (DeepFilterNet) - Keyboard shortcuts (J/K/L, Space, Delete, Ctrl+Z/S/E) - Encrypted API key storage - Project save/load (.aive files) Architecture: - Electron + React + Tailwind (frontend) - FastAPI + Python (backend) - WhisperX for transcription - FFmpeg for video processing - Multi-provider AI support Performance optimizations: - RAF-throttled time updates - Zustand selectors for granular subscriptions - Dual-canvas waveform rendering - Virtualized transcript with react-virtuoso Built on top of DataAnts-AI/VideoTranscriber, completely rewritten as a desktop application. License: MIT
